Principales caractéristiques du jeu de mémoire Fruits :

  • Amélioration de la mémoire : Ce jeu classique pour enfants rend l'apprentissage amusant tout en améliorant les capacités de mémoire grâce à un jeu interactif.

  • Adorables images de fruits et légumes : Les cartes mémoire présentent de délicieuses images de fruits et légumes comme des pommes, des oranges et des carottes.

  • Tous les âges sont les bienvenus : Conçu pour les enfants de tous âges, des bébés aux adolescents, les garçons et les filles le trouveront agréable.

  • Difficulté réglable : Trois niveaux de difficulté (facile, moyen, difficile) offrent un défi pour chaque niveau de compétence.

  • Développement des compétences : Améliore la reconnaissance, la concentration et la motricité fine de manière ludique.

  • Entraînement de la mémoire visuelle : Fournit un entraînement de la mémoire visuelle, renforçant les capacités cognitives des garçons et des filles.
